" * STAMP DUTY PAID * This beautifully presented five bedroom detached family home situated within the sought after location of Monkston Park. Set within the school catchment for Oakgrove, (rated Outstanding in the 2013 report) and located alongside Ouzel Valley Park with splendid walking routes.  The accommodation is spread over three levels. Boasting downstairs cloakroom, lounge, kitchen/diner, utility room, en-suites to both master and second bedrooms, family bathroom, family shower room, garage and rear garden. Early viewing advised. Available with NO ONWARD CHAIN.
